Description

Ethyl 3-Fluoro-4-Phenylbenzoylformate is a high-purity, specialized organic intermediate featuring a benzoylformate ester core with strategically positioned fluorine and phenyl substituents. This molecular architecture makes it a valuable synthon for constructing complex molecules in advanced pharmaceutical and agrochemical research. It is primarily sought by R&D chemists and process development scientists working in medicinal chemistry and fine chemical synthesis. The compound's specific reactivity profile enables its use in the development of novel active ingredients.

Basic Information

Product Name Ethyl 3-Fluoro-4-Phenylbenzoylformate
CAS No. 951888-52-1
Molecular Formula C16H13FO3
Molecular Weight 272.27 g/mol
Synonyms Ethyl 3-Fluoro-4-phenylbenzoylformate; Ethyl 2-oxo-2-(3-fluoro-4-phenylphenyl)acetate; 2-(3-Fluoro-4-biphenylyl)-2-oxoacetic Acid Ethyl Ester; 3-Fluoro-4-phenylbenzoylformic Acid Ethyl Ester; Ethyl (3-Fluoro-4-phenylbenzoyl)formate; Ethyl α-oxo-3-fluoro-4-phenylbenzeneacetate; 951888-52-1; NSC 781106

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at a controlled room temperature (15-25°C). Keep the container tightly sealed to prevent moisture absorption and potential degradation.
